About the Role

The Program Manager, People Operations Strategy, plays a pivotal role in driving Stripe's Global People Operations team towards a users-first operational scale roadmap. This involves leveraging AI and automation to enhance operational efficiency and resiliency. As a key member of the team, you will champion transformation efforts, centralize intake and capacity governance, and ensure that new initiatives are vetted for operational fit.

The Global People Operations team is the backbone of Stripe's talent lifecycle, overseeing a comprehensive global delivery model that encompasses foundational employee support to specialized operations. The team is looking for a strategic operations Program Manager to lead efforts in driving a users-first scale and transformation roadmap.

In this role, you will work closely with various stakeholders to ensure operational readiness for high-priority initiatives and drive higher levels of operational efficiency. Your expertise in Salesforce and Excel will be crucial in advancing the effectiveness and scalability of Stripe's global service model.

What You Will Do

  • Drive improvements in internal operating mechanisms to shift the People Ops team towards proactive, automation, and AI-driven operations.
  • Introduce and lead foundational capabilities in workforce forecasting, service enablement, and global operational strategy.
  • Transition the team from reactive ticket monitoring to proactive capacity management and build models to predict demand.
  • Design and lead the centralized intake process for all work entering the Global People Operations team.
  • Partner with People+ COEs, Strategy & Enablement, Process Optimization, Solutions, and Tech teams to ensure operational readiness.
  • Manage the deployment of ops SMEs and associates from the Global People Ops team into cross-functional projects.
  • Support the internal prioritization of the Global People Operations roadmap.
  • Ensure new initiatives are vetted for operational feasibility and capacity alignment before acceptance into the team's roadmap.
  • Act as the primary operational interface, translating broad strategy into actionable delivery plans.
